The Moonstone Axe, Zoraphet in Hades 2, is the slowest and heaviest-hitting weapon in Melinoe’s arsenal. However, there are countless ways to mitigate the slowness by using a build where each aspect synergises with the other. You can unlock this Nocturnal Arm for ten Silver, which can be mined in Erebus with a Cresect Pickaxe.

Hidden Aspect for Best Moonstone Axe Build in Hades 2

Out of all four Aspects of the Moonstone Axe in Hades 2, the Aspect of Thanatos is the best that can make up for an easy and strong build. This Aspect gives you a 45% increase in Attack speed at max level, along with a special buff that rewards flawless gameplay.
If you do not get hit when using Aspect of Thanatos, you gain Mortality, which increases your Omega hit critical chance by up to 20%. However, taking a hit from enemies resets the counter. For such a slow weapon, any attack speed increases your damage per second by a lot. In addition, you can combine this with some boons that rely on Attack or normal hits.
Boons and Power Ups for Best Moonstone Axe Build in Hades 2

As mentioned earlier, using the Moonstone Axe in Hades 2 means you are going to heavily rely on Attacks for dealing most of the damage. Due to this, boons from Aphrodite and Apollo are best for this weapon, as you can benefit from the extra range and damage. Moreover, you also have to prioritise power-ups that enhance your Attack damage.
The curse that is going to help you most is Weak from Aphrodite, as it decreases the damage dealt to you. For a build where you need to get in close, this one can help you survive each night, especially in boss fights. If you have a Demeter Keepsake, you can use it in the third or fourth region to get a boon that inflicts Freeze on enemies. Doing so allows you to get close to stronger enemies without risking damage.
Best Boons For Moonstone Axe

Here’s a list of all the boons that are important for this best Moonstone Axe build in Hades 2:
Boon Name | God | Effect |
---|---|---|
Flutter Strike | Aphrodite | Increase your Attack damage dealt to nearby targets. |
Glamour Gain | Aphrodite | Inflict Weak on nearby enemies and restore Magick every second when enemies have Weak. |
Nervous Wreck | Aphrodite | When you inflict Weak on enemies, there is a chance for the enemy to be inflicted with random Olympian curses. |
Sweet Surrender | Aphrodite | Weak inflicted enemies take more damage. |
Nova Flourish | Apollo | Your Special covers a larger area and deals more damage. |
Solar Ring | Apollo | Your Cast inflicts Daze and does a massive burst of damage before disappearing. |
Back Burner | Apollo | Foes inflicted with Daze take more Backstab damage. |
Extra Dose | Apollo | Your Attack gains a chance to hit twice. |
Super Nova | Apollo | Your Cast slowly expands in size. |
Frigid Rush | Demeter | Your Sprint forms a gust of air around you that damages enemies and slows them down. |
Steady Growth | Demeter | Clearing rooms buffs your existing boons. |
Weed Killer | Demeter | Your Omega Attack deals more damage but uses +10 Magick. |
Snuffed Candle | Hestia | You deal more damage to enemies that are isolated. |
Hasty Retreat | Hermes | You gain a small amount of dodge chance per boon you have. |
Nimble Limbs | Hermes | Your Attack, Special, and Cast speed are faster. |
Hearty Appetite | Demeter/Aphrodite | You deal an extra 10% damage to enemies for every +50 health you have. |

Best Power Ups For Moonstone Axe

These are the power-ups you should look for during your runs. Most can be set before the night begins, but some are entirely luck-dependent and can only be obtained during the run itself. That said, here are all of them:
Type | Name | Effect |
---|---|---|
Familiar | Raki | You gain an increased critical chance for all types of strikes. |
Keepsake | Luckier Tooth from Schelemeus | You gain one more Death Defiance. |
Daedalus Hammer | Rapid Hack | You gain 30% more Attack speed. |
Daedalus Hammer | Seething Marauder | Your Attack deals 60 damage to surrounding foes. |
Arcana Setup for Best Moonstone Axe Build in Hades 2

Arcanas for this Moonstone Axe build have quite a few purposes, which are:
- Provide rerolls
- Damage boosts
- Increased survivability
- Higher chance of rare boons
Note that all the Arcana cards listed below require at least 28 Grasp. That said, here is the Arcana setup for the best Moonstone Axe build in Hades 2:
- The Sorceress
- The Furies
- The Huntress
- Persistence
- The Messenger
- The Swift Runner
- Death
- The Centaur
- The Enchantress
- The Artificier
- Excellence
- Strength
- Divinity
You can add other cards to this setup, like Night or The Moon, depending on how much extra Grasp you have in your playthrough.
Tips and Tricks for Best Moonstone Axe Build in Hades 2

Lastly, here are some tips and tricks that will help you when using this build for the Moonstone Axe in Hades 2:
- Focus on obtaining the Aphrodite boons as soon as possible. Doing so can help you get through the earlier regions much faster.
- Dash and Sprint around to reposition yourself between Attacks. Moreover, you can dash between the axe swings so that the combo doesn’t break.
- If you are having trouble not getting hit, use a Demeter boon to apply Freeze to enemies.
- Start with the Aphrodite Keepsake to guarantee a blessing from her.
- Make use of Charon Wells and Hermes Shrines to obtain blessings and buffs regularly.
- Use the Dices you gain from Arcana to switch up the rewards in a room.
- Use your Omega Special to deal with enemies who are far from you.
- Run around the room if you are low on Magick. Glamour Gain can provide you with full Magick in seconds.
Finally, take the time to upgrade everything around your hideout. You won’t be able to create a proper build unless you have all the essential upgrades that make you stronger in Hades 2.
